Definitions
- A substitute batter; one who pinch-hits.
- An aggressive batsman brought on to score runs quickly, even at the risk of losing his wicket.
-
A person who substitutes for another to perform one or more tasks. colloquial
Examples
“This year the Tigers are using pinch hitters 72 percent more often than the league average. They entered Thursday leading the league with 59 pinch-hit plate appearances. Tigers pinch hitters were batting .231, above the league average for pinch hitters of .217.”
“I’ll be sending a pinch hitter to do the presentation because I have the flu.”
